Shenandoah National Park is located in the Blue Ridge Mountains of Virginia, just west of Washington, D.C., and stretches 105 miles from its northern entrance at Front Royal to its southern entrance.

Skyline Drive is the scenic roadway that took us through the park. What magnificent views as we rode the mountain crest. This is one of the greatest and most visited recreational mountain roads in the United States….. one of the most scenic drives in all national parks in the USA. 75 scenic overlooks offer stunning views of the Shenandoah Valley to the west or the rolling Piedmont to the east. We took many pictures, but capturing the serenity and beauty of these 200,000 acres seemed impossible.

The second highest peak in Shenandoah National Park is Stony Man, at 4,040 feet. We took the short 1.5-mile Stony Man Mountain trail, taking us up 300+ feet to the summit of Stony Man Mountain.

We stayed at the Skyland Lodge in the center and the park’s highest elevation. This is the view of the setting Sun from our room!
